Dawn, Pieter Waldron (1675-1725) who married Tryntje Van Den Bergh was the son of William Waldron (son of Resolved) and Engeltje Stoutenberg.  Tryntje was the daughter of Cornelis Gysbertszen Van Den Bergh and Cornelia Van Der Poel.  There’s no baptism for her, but she's mentioned in her father's 1714 will as “Tryntje, wife of Pieter Waldron” (NY Calendar of Wills – link below). Their first 4 children were Engeltje bapt. 1699 NY, William bapt. 1700 Albany, Cornelia bapt. 1702 Albany and Cornelis bapt. 1705 at Albany.   http://archive.org/stream/calendarwillson00appegoog#page/n473/mode/2up   NY Reformed Ch. Marriage: 1698, 9 Sep; Pieter Waldron, jm van N. Yorck; Tryntie van der Berg, jd van N. Albanien, beyde woonende alhier.   NY Reformed Ch. baptisms: 1675, Jun 23; Willem Waldron, Engeltie Pieters; Pieter; Pieter Stoutenburg, Aeltie Waldron 1699, Feb 19; Pieter Waldron, Tryntje Van den Berg; Engeltje; Willem Waldron, Rebecca Waldron wife of Jan Dentfort   Albany Reformed Ch. baptisms: 1700, Apr 28; Willem, of Pieter Walderen and Tryntje Van den Berg. Wit.: Jacob Lancing, Cornelia Van den Berg. 1702, Dec 2; Cornelia, of Pieter Walderon and Tryntje Van den Berg. Wit.: Cornelis and Maria Van den Berg. 1705, Nov 18. Cornelis, of Pieter Walderon and Tryntje Van den Berg.
